About the Role
We’re looking for an experienced and motivated Catering Manager to lead our catering and hospitality operation at Johnson Matthey in Enfield. This is an exciting opportunity to manage a busy corporate catering service within a prestigious manufacturing and research environment. You’ll be responsible for delivering exceptional food and hospitality services, leading a dedicated team, managing financial performance, and building strong relationships with our client. If you’re passionate about delivering outstanding customer experiences, developing high‑performing teams and driving continuous improvement, we’d love to hear from you.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ead the daily catering, hospitality and vending operations across the site.
- Deliver high‑quality food and exceptional customer service in line with Sodexo standards.
- Manage budgets, food costs, labour, stock control and financial performance.
- Lead, develop and motivate the catering team to achieve operational excellence.
- Build strong relationships with the client and ensure service levels and KPIs are consistently met.
- Ensure full compliance with Food Safety, HACCP, Health & Safety and company policies.
- Drive continuous improvement, innovation and sustainability across the catering operation.
What We’re Looking For
- Previous experience in a Catering Manager role within a high‑volume catering or hospitality environment.
- Strong leadership skills with experience developing and motivating teams.
- Sound knowledge of Food Safety, HACCP and Health & Safety legislation.
- Experience managing budgets, food costs, labour and stock control.
- Excellent communication and customer service skills with the ability to build strong client relationships.
- Well organised, commercially aware and confident managing multiple priorities.
- Competent IT skills, including Microsoft Office.
- Food Safety Level 3, IOSH Managing Safely or relevant catering qualifications are desirable.
